Clubs and promoters can now apply for funds to run their sportives, races

Clubs and promoters organising cycling events - races, sportives and others - can now apply to a new fund and receive money towards their running costs (Photo: Sean Rowe)

A new fund has opened for clubs and promoters running races and other events, such as sportives. Clubs and other promoters will be able to make an application to receive funding to run their events, which will be particularly important as Irish cycling continues to emerge from the pandemic period.

A very large number of events were cancelled in both 2020 and 2021 and while many returned this year, participation numbers were lower than in previous years. That situation has resulted in many event promoters being short of funding and also facing what are effectively re-start challenges for next year as their events were halted for a couple of seasons.

Cycling Ireland chief executive, Matt McKerrow, told the national governing body's annual general meeting in Monaghan Town on Saturday that the fund for event organisers was about to open. And that fund has now owned for applications today.

Cycling Ireland described the fund as a "ringfenced event support budget will be made available to support events that can demonstrate their impact and role in achieving objectives" within Cycling Ireland’s 2020-2024 strategic plan.

"The formalised application process is open to Cycling Ireland sanctioned events across all disciplines and funding is provided for essential safety, operational and logistical expenses. Applicants should provide costings and detail of how funding would be utilised," Cycling Ireland said.

The application process will close on December 11th. Submissions should be made to [email protected]. Depending on the level of submissions, the outcome of the panel's deliberations will be communicated to applicants in January.
